简介
该用户还未填写简介
擅长的技术栈
可提供的服务
暂无可提供的服务
主页面css ->.index-box {width: 100vw;height: 100vh;overflow-x: hidden;overflow-y: auto;}App.vue 全局css//去除页面滚动条body,html{overflow-x: hidden;}body::-webkit-scrollbar {display: none;}
开发中会遇到一些防抖和节流等需求,loadsh已经写好了,直接引入使用官网地址:https://www.lodashjs.com/npm i loadsh安装后 在main.js中引入import _ from 'loadsh'注册到全局Vue.prototype.$_ = _ ;举例:多维数组转一维letarr = [1,2,3,4,[5,6,7,[8,9]]];let newArr = thi
需要路由守卫来关注登录状态和部分需要权限的页面进行方便管理。使用了 uniApp 插件市场的一个插件库 链接是:快速上手 | uni-simple-router直接讲自己的一个小粗心导致的小问题。引入后提示报这个错,意思ROUTES找不到 ,但是我发现vue.config.js里面配置没问题,找了半天后来才想起来,改变了vue.config.js得文件都需要重新编译一下。于是就修复了。支持H5和微
今天的需求是自定义导航栏,后来想了想可能又要考虑到适配机型的情况,还挺麻烦的所以先去看了下 uview组件库,没想到人家都已经有写好的了和我需求完全相符。基本教程看文档就会 很简单 https://www.uviewui.com/components/tabbar.html以下主要讲使用时候遇到的几个坑1.数据可以放到vuex 但是直接引用会h5正常,小程序失效,必须在组件的onLoad里面 重新
1.首先是Vue组件的代码块配置 这里使用的是Vue2.xctrl+shift+p -> 输入snippet -> 首选项:配置用户代码片段 -> 输入vue -> 选择vue.json(vue)、按照以下代码块进行配置后,即可得到一个简单的vue模板代码块。{// Place your snippets for vue here. Each snippet is defi
接下来会陆续更新 小程序、h5公众号、支付宝(可能) ,只要涉及到的使用uniApp登录的业务,都会记录在登录篇中,不定期更新。第一步:通过uni.login 获取CODE 回传给服务器 需要服务器端提供一个接口因为很多地方要使用 所以我封装了一下 并且挂载到了vue的原型//微信静默获取Code并返回V_Proto.$getCodeWx = async function() {//这个函数会返回
uniApp 开发小程序,并且是第三方开发,根据需求需要从ext.json中写入商户id,从而发布不同商户的版本。首先将ext.json文件放置到和根目录( 同main.js位置){"extEnable": true,"extAppid": "填入你的extAppId","directCommit": false,"ext": {"shopId": "自定义内容","name":"自定义内容2",
因为公司大佬的推荐,最近还是想学习使用webstorm来进行开发,记录学习过程。WebStorm:JetBrains 出品的最智能 JavaScript IDE官网地址。公司大佬给我演示的功能,最吸引我的地方就是,他的文件索引功能,可以看到项目图片被哪些文件索引,并且按ctrl+左键即可访问到该文件,而且查找文件的速度非常快,对比Vscode除了他更占用性能之外,没有感觉到其他弱点,非常好用。先来
先上效果图 写的比较难看第一次写,自己记录过程。uniApp要自定义导航栏需要在page.json文件中将对应你需要自定义导航栏的页面进行配置"pages": [{"path": "pages/index/index","style": {"navigationBarTitleText": "","enablePullDownRefresh": false, //禁止下拉刷新"navigation